GEF-6 IAP Programs: Synthesis of Experiences and Emerging Lessons from Addressing Key Cross-cutting Issues

August 31, 2021

In addition to key principles for advancing the integrated approach, the design and implementation of the GEF-6 Integrated Approach Pilot (IAP) programs also considered five cross-cutting priorities for the GEF: gender mainstreaming, resilience, stakeholder engagement, the private sector, and knowledge management. 

This report synthesizes trends and emerging lessons on how these priorities are being addressed across the programs, including case studies and examples from the project portfolios.
